    First Impressions: Design and Build Quality

    When you first lay your hands on the Think Tank International Roller, you'll immediately notice the exceptional build quality. This bag isn't kidding around; it's constructed from high-end materials that feel like they can withstand just about anything you throw at them – or, more accurately, anything the baggage handlers throw at them. The exterior is typically made from durable, water-resistant fabric, often incorporating ballistic nylon, which is known for its abrasion resistance. This means the bag can handle scrapes, bumps, and the general wear and tear of travel without showing significant damage. The zippers are another standout feature. Think Tank often uses YKK zippers, which are widely regarded as some of the most reliable and robust zippers on the market. They glide smoothly and feel incredibly sturdy, reducing the likelihood of frustrating jams or breakages when you're trying to quickly access your gear.

    Reinforcements are strategically placed in high-stress areas, such as the corners and around the wheels, to prevent premature wear. The telescoping handle is made from sturdy aluminum and locks into place with a satisfying click, offering a comfortable and secure grip as you navigate through airports or city streets. The wheels themselves are high-quality and smooth-rolling, making it easy to maneuver the bag even when it's fully loaded. Inside, the bag is thoughtfully designed with padded dividers that can be customized to fit your specific gear. These dividers are typically made from closed-cell foam, which provides excellent shock absorption and helps to protect your equipment from impacts. The interior lining is often a bright color, which makes it easier to locate small items in low-light conditions.     Security Features: Protecting Your Investment

    Okay, let's talk about keeping your precious photography gear safe and sound. The Think Tank International Roller isn't just about convenience and capacity; it's also designed with security in mind, incorporating several features to protect your investment from theft and damage. First and foremost, the bag is constructed from durable, water-resistant materials that can withstand the rigors of travel. The exterior is typically made from ballistic nylon or a similar abrasion-resistant fabric, which helps to prevent cuts and tears. The zippers are another critical component of the bag's security. Think Tank often uses YKK zippers, which are known for their strength and reliability. These zippers are difficult to break or tamper with, providing an extra layer of protection against theft.

    Many Think Tank International Roller models also include lockable zipper sliders, allowing you to secure the main compartment with a TSA-approved lock. This is a great feature for deterring opportunistic thieves and ensuring that your gear stays safe while in transit. In addition to its physical security features, the Think Tank International Roller also offers excellent protection against impact and vibration. The interior is lined with padded dividers that can be customized to fit your specific gear, preventing items from shifting around and colliding with each other. These dividers are typically made from closed-cell foam, which provides excellent shock absorption and helps to protect your equipment from bumps and drops.

    For added security, some models also include a security cable and combination lock, allowing you to tether the bag to a stationary object in situations where you need to leave it unattended for a short period. This is a useful feature for preventing grab-and-run thefts in busy areas.     Alternatives to the Think Tank International Roller

    Okay, so the Think Tank International Roller is great, but it's not the only option out there. Let's take a look at some alternatives that might better suit your needs or budget. First up, we have the Peak Design Travel Backpack. This backpack is incredibly versatile, with a customizable interior and a sleek, minimalist design. It's great for photographers who prefer to carry their gear on their back, and it also meets international carry-on size restrictions. However, it may not be as comfortable as a roller for long distances, and it doesn't offer the same level of protection against impact.

    Another popular alternative is the Lowepro Pro Roller x300 AW. This roller is similar to the Think Tank International Roller in terms of capacity and build quality, but it's often available at a lower price point. It features a customizable interior, smooth-rolling wheels, and a telescoping handle. However, some users have reported that the handle isn't as sturdy as the Think Tank's, and the overall design is a bit less refined. If you're looking for a more budget-friendly option, the AmazonBasics Rolling Camera Bag is worth considering. This bag offers decent protection and organization at a fraction of the cost of the Think Tank and Lowepro rollers. However, the build quality is not as high, and it may not be as durable in the long run.

    For photographers who need a rugged and waterproof solution, the Pelican 1510 Case is an excellent choice. This hard case is virtually indestructible, and it offers superior protection against impact, water, and dust. However, it's also quite heavy and bulky, and it may not be as convenient to maneuver as a roller. Finally, if you're looking for a hybrid solution that combines the best of both worlds, the Tenba Cineluxe Roller 21 is worth checking out. This roller can be converted into a backpack, giving you the flexibility to carry your gear however you prefer. It's also well-built and features a customizable interior.
